I recently learned terramite went out of business, so parts will be a challenge to find..
If you want my opinion on a 50 hp tractor I recommend buying something you can get parts for.
If you can't twist wrenches, then buy a tractor that you have local dealer support..
I worked on tractors all my life.
My 42 year old son can build computers, I can't. He is clueless how to replace points, condenser and time an engine..
I know how to work on gassers. Clueless how to fix a diesel.
I would recommend you buy a tractor you have experience repairing.
If a loader is a requirement, I would recommend looking for newer tractors with a wide front end and good hydraulics..
Look for a good 3 pt. tractor. Look at the condition of the tires. New tires and tubes cost a lot. Old tractors may have rusty gas tanks, rusty rims, leaking oil, especially hydraulic hoses.
